其实这个DOM元素是Vue已经解析完成的真实DOM,但是此时的vue还没来的及将这些DOM向页面中存放,对beforeMount进行debugger,可以观察到: 可以发现页面上的值是原生的html,并不是经历过vue模板解析的值,因此可以得知上面还没有vue解析出来的DOM,同时也可以证明此时vue还没有来得及将编译的DOM存到页面中 2.2 mounted阶段 在...
1.vue的生命周期是什么和执行顺序。 2.vue中内置的方法 属性和vue生命周期的运行顺序(methods、computed、data、watch). 一、vue的生命周期是什么 Vue实例有一个完整的生命周期,也就是从开始创建、初始化数据、编译模板、挂载Dom、渲染→更新→渲染、卸载等一系列过程,我们称这是Vue的生命周期。通俗说就是Vue实例...
一、Vue2.xVue2的生命周期是指Vue实例从创建到销毁的整个过程中,会经历一系列的阶段和回调函数。它分为8个阶段,包括了组件的创建、挂载、更新和销毁等过程。 1、beforeCreate: 在实例初始化之后,但在数据观测和…
beforeCreate --> 创建阶段的第1个生命周期函数,组件的methods,data尚未定义,处于不可用。created --> 创建阶段的第2个生命周期函数,data和methods定义,无法操作真是DOM。beforeMount --> 创建阶段的第3个生命周期函数,内存编译好的HTML结构准备渲染到浏览器中,此时浏览器中还没有当前组件的DOM结构,无法操作DOM。
Vue生命周期是指Vue实例在创建、运行过程中自动执行的一系列方法。Vue生命周期可以分为以下8个阶段: 创建阶段(Creation): beforeCreate:实例创建之前执行的钩子函数; created:实例创建完成后执行的钩子函数,此时还未挂载到DOM上。 挂载阶段(Mounting): beforeMount:实例挂载前执行的钩子函数; ...
vue生命周期 Vue的生命周期从创建到销毁,主要包括以下几个阶段: 1. beforeCreate 在实例创建之前调用。 在此阶段,data、methods和computed属性都不可用。 2. created 在实例创建之后立即调用。 在此阶段,data、methods和computed属性都已可用。 常用于初始化数据和状态。
与其说是Vue的生命周期,我觉得不如说是其内组件的生命周期。 简单来说,它的生命周期就是用来描述一个组件从引入到退出的全过程。 那复杂来说呢?就是一个组件从创建开始经历了数据初始化,挂载,更新等步骤后,最后被销毁。 Vue生命周期的执行顺序 他整体是分为三个大阶段的,在三个大阶段中,有细分为若干的小阶段...
(1)Vue生命周期:每个Vue实例在被创建之前都要经过一系列的初始化过程(创建、挂载、更新、销毁),这个过程就是vue的生命周期。 (2)作用: 例如,需要设置数据监听、编译模板、将实例挂载到 DOM 并在数据变化时更新 DOM 等。同时在这个过程中也会运行一些叫做 生命周期钩子 的函数,这给了用户在不同阶段添加自己的代...
1、Vue生命周期 1.1 概念 生命周期: 1、又名:生命周期回调函数、生命周期函数、生命周期钩子。 2、是什么:Vue在关键时刻帮我们调用的一些特殊名称的函数。 3、生命周期函数的名字不可更改,但函数的具体内容是程序员根据需求编写的。 4、生命周期函数中的this指向是vm 或 组件实例对象。
Vue 3生命周期图示 1. beforeCreate beforeCreate生命周期钩子函数在Vue实例被创建之初就会被调用,此时组件的数据还未初始化,也无法访问到props和data属性。一般情况下,在beforeCreate中可以进行一些组件的初始化设置,例如全局变量、事件监听器等。 2. created ...